This position lies within Institutional Analytics (IA) a department within University Information Technology Services (UITS).

IA is a new amalgamation of data engineering and decision support talents from across the seven campuses of Indiana University (IU). IA was created to leverage these diverse resources to realize the next generation of institutional research, effectiveness, and data science. This new office reflects the institutional charge to use data and analytics to insure student success at IU. Job Summary


Department-Specific Responsibilities

  • Collaborates with campus leadership to assist in the formulation of issues, analysis of trends, and the understanding of outcomes as well as contributes to the strategic planning, evaluation, and development of institutional policy.
  • Designs, gathers and analyzes complex statistical educational data, employing a variety of statistical and analytical methodologies and techniques, then disseminates forecast and trend information in a variety of formats to campus administrators and external reporting agencies to support management, planning, assessment and policy development activities.
  • Provides analytic support and expertise in research design and methods, surveys, data processing and data presentation to the campus community.
  • Works collaboratively with the IA team to delegate and prioritize projects.
  • Provides relevant, timely and accurate information to the administration and faculty in support of the decision-making process at the university.

General Responsibilities

  • Documents data analysis efforts (data sources, reporting specifications, tools, issue/problem resolutions).
  • Provides experienced analysis of existing data and data structures and satisfies ad-hoc reporting/analysis requests.
  • Performs experienced analysis to interpret and determine validity and quality of data.
  • Creates reporting specifications for new reports/dashboards/analytical tools and performs testing/validation; ensures integrity, accessibility, and accuracy of reports/dashboards and data structures; reviews and approves user requests for access to reporting data and tools.
  • Researches and stays up-to-date on emerging technologies and tools and makes recommendations for implementation to improve data analysis services and approaches.
  • Consults with faculty and/or staff to identify new business reporting needs and provides guidance and interpretation of complex environments and data.
  • Performs migration and conversion of data as needed in support of analysis efforts.
